Obituary for Teresa Collazo Teresa Collazo, 89, wife of Rafael Collazo, died on Tuesday, April 10, 2018 at Midstate Medical Center after a brief illness. Born in Mayaguez, Puerto Rico on February 19, 1929, she was the daughter of the late Juan Ramon Lugo and Francisca Perez-DeLugo. She had resided in Meriden since 1950 and had graduated from schools in Puerto Rico.

Mrs. Collazo was employed by New Departure/General Motors for many years and she also worked at International Silver Company. She was a parishioner of St. Rose of Lima Church. Mrs. Collazo loved to cook and crochet.

She loved caring for her family. Besides her husband, Rafael, she is survived by her daughter, Carmen Coleman and her husband Daniel of New Britain; her son, Rafael Jr. “Papo” and his wife Julie of Berlin; her grandson, Jamie Collazo and his wife Mindy; three step grandchildren and several nieces and nephews. She was predeceased by a grandson, Alexander Gonzalez.

Relatives and friends are invited to attend a Mass of Christian burial on Friday, April 13, 2018 at 10 a.m. at St. Rose of Lima Church, 35 Center Street, Meriden. Everyone is asked to meet directly at the church. Burial will be in Sacred Heart Cemetery.

There are no calling hours.
